Understanding UK Bank Holidays

UK Bank Holidays are public holidays during which banks and most businesses close, giving everyone a chance to relax or travel. These holidays vary from region to region, with England and Wales, Scotland, and Northern Ireland each having their own schedules. The significance of these dates is not only in the break they offer but also in the fantastic travel opportunities they create.

What Are Bank Holidays?

Bank holidays in the UK are officially recognized days off, typically provided by the government to mark special occasions or historical events. Some popular examples include New Year’s Day, Easter Monday, and the Late Summer Bank Holiday. These dates are pivotal in the UK calendar, offering residents a chance to take a break from work, catch up with family, or embark on mini-vacations.

Best Travel Deals During Bank Holidays

Unlocking Exclusive Offers

One of the best ways to maximize your bank holiday is by securing exclusive travel deals. Many travel companies and online booking platforms offer special promotions during these periods. Here’s how you can find these deals:

  1. Subscribe to Newsletters:
    Stay updated by subscribing to newsletters from travel websites such as Skyscanner or Expedia. These platforms often send out timely alerts and discount codes.
  2. Use Price Comparison Tools:
    Utilize price comparison tools like Kayak or Google Flights to compare prices across multiple platforms and secure the best rates.
  3. Follow Social Media Channels:
    Many travel companies share flash sales and limited-time offers on social media platforms like Twitter and Facebook. Following these accounts can give you early access to promotions.
  4. Check with Local Travel Agencies:
    Sometimes, local travel agencies offer personalized deals that you won’t find online. It’s worth calling around to see if there are any unique offers for your bank holiday period.

Planning Ahead vs. Last-Minute Bookings

While some travelers enjoy the spontaneity of last-minute bookings, planning ahead generally yields better travel deals. Advanced planning allows you to:

  • Lock in Lower Prices:
    Booking early often means getting a better rate on flights and accommodation.
  • Secure Preferred Dates:
    Bank holidays can be a busy travel period, so planning in advance ensures you have the dates you want.
  • Build a Flexible Itinerary:
    With a well-thought-out plan, you can avoid overbooking or missing out on key attractions.

How to Make the Most of Your Time: UK Bank Holidays Guide

Maximizing Your Itinerary

Once you have secured a travel deal, the next step is to plan your itinerary effectively. Here are some tips to ensure you get the most out of your bank holiday:

1. Prioritize Your Must-See Attractions

Identify the key attractions you don’t want to miss. This could include national parks, museums, or historical landmarks. Research opening times and book tickets in advance where possible.

2. Create a Detailed Schedule

A well-organized schedule can help you manage your time efficiently. Allocate specific time slots for each activity, but leave some buffer time for relaxation or unexpected discoveries.

3. Use Local Transportation

Familiarize yourself with local transportation options. Using buses, trains, or even rental bicycles can save you time and money. Websites like National Rail or Transport for London offer useful information for planning your journeys.

4. Balance Activity with Rest

While it’s tempting to pack every minute with activities, remember that rest is crucial. Enjoy leisurely meals, take short breaks, and embrace the chance to simply unwind.

Leveraging Technology

Technology can be your best friend when planning a bank holiday getaway. Use travel apps like TripAdvisor for reviews, Google Maps for navigation, and currency converters if you’re heading abroad. These tools not only simplify your planning but also help you stay informed about local events and potential disruptions.

Budgeting for the Trip

A well-planned budget is key to making the most of your bank holiday without breaking the bank. Consider the following:

  • Set a Daily Spending Limit:
    Determine how much you’re willing to spend per day on food, transportation, and activities.
  • Look for Free or Low-Cost Activities:
    Many UK attractions offer free entry on certain days. Research local museums, parks, and events that can add value to your trip without extra cost.
  • Use Reward Programs:
    If you travel frequently, consider signing up for reward programs offered by airlines, hotels, and credit cards. These can provide additional savings or benefits on future trips.

Expert Tips for Booking and Travel

Choosing the Right Accommodation

When it comes to accommodation, it’s essential to find a balance between comfort and cost. Here are some strategies:

  • Compare Different Types:
    Consider hotels, B&Bs, serviced apartments, or even vacation rentals depending on your travel needs.
  • Read Reviews:
    Platforms like Booking.com or TripAdvisor can offer insights into the quality and reliability of accommodation options.
  • Consider Location:
    Choose accommodation that is centrally located or offers easy access to public transportation. This not only saves time but can also reduce travel costs within your destination.

Travel Insurance and Safety

Travel insurance is a small investment that can save you from significant losses. Look for policies that cover cancellations, medical emergencies, and even lost luggage.

Staying Connected

In today’s digital age, staying connected is crucial, even when you’re away from home. Invest in an international SIM card or ensure your mobile plan offers adequate roaming data. This will keep you in touch with loved ones and help you navigate unfamiliar areas with ease.

Exploring Local Culture and Experiences

Immerse Yourself in Local Traditions

Bank holidays are often accompanied by local festivals, parades, and cultural events. Take the time to explore these experiences:

  • Visit Local Markets:
    Farmers’ markets, craft fairs, and local food festivals are excellent ways to immerse yourself in the regional culture.
  • Attend Community Events:
    Look for local events listed on community websites or local newspapers. These events can offer a unique insight into the traditions and lifestyles of the area.
  • Try Regional Cuisine:
    Every region in the UK has its culinary specialties. Be adventurous and try local dishes, whether it’s Cornish pasties, Yorkshire pudding, or Scottish haggis.
